mare-new-caledonia ← Previous Next → You May Also Like New Caledonia Travel admin September 12, 2016October 1, 2016 New Caledonia Resorts admin October 25, 2016February 13, 2019 Travel admin February 6, 2016November 22, 2016 Leave a Reply Cancel replyYou must be logged in to post a comment.